As I was walking through Farmer's Plaza yesterday I discovered AMF Puyat at the 4th Floor. So ... we decided to check it out today by playing a few games.

The lanes were good.
The holes on the bowling balls were big enough that our thumbs didn't get stuck. Well, mine did, once, then I changed the ball and then it was ok. There were more balls with big holes than small holes.
The screens were clear and you don't have to squint to see your scores.
The graphics was simple. They didn't have the funky graphics of Coronado Lanes (Starmall) or Paeng's (Galleria).
The lighting was a little dark but not so dark that you wouldn't be able to find your lane or see the pins as you rev up for a strike.
